Mitosis and meiosis are nuclear division processes that occur during cell division.
Mitosis involves the division of body cells, while meiosis involves the division of sex cells.
The division of a cell occurs once in mitosis but twice in meiosis.
Two daughter cells are produced after mitosis and cytoplasmic division, while four daughter cells are produced after meiosis.
Daughter cells resulting from mitosis are diploid (46 chromosomes), while those resulting from meiosis are haploid (23 chromosomes).
Daughter cells that are the product of mitosis are genetically identical. Daughter cells produced after meiosis are genetically diverse (genes swap during division).

Nucleases are the enzymes that are unique to the pancreas. These are enzymes which break down nucleic acids DNA and RNA into nucleotides. When these nucleotides reach the ileum, they are further degraded or digested into sugars, bases and phosphates. These nucleases are known as DNAase and RNAase
Other pancreatic enzymes such as amylase and protease are also produced by other digestive organs such as the salivary glands and the small intestine respectively. However no other digestive organ has been known to produce nucleases apart from the pancreas.
Nucleases are of two main types, namely exonucleases which cut off the end of a nucleotide and endonucleases which will cut out certain nucleotide sequences right in the middle of a nucleic acid.

Cardiorespiratory fitness refers to how efficiently the heart and lungs work together to deliver oxygenated blood to the muscles during exercise. It's essential for cardiovascular health, quality of life, and longevity.
Cardiorespiratory fitness refers to the ability of the heart and lungs (option d) to supply oxygen-rich blood to the working muscle tissues and the capacity of the muscles to use oxygen to produce energy for movement. This involves the circulatory and respiratory systems' abilities to transport oxygen throughout the body efficiently, maintaining overall health and stamina.
An individual with high cardiorespiratory fitness can sustain large-muscle, dynamic, moderate-to-high intensity exercise, such as walking, running, bicycling, and swimming, for prolonged periods. This capacity is critical for preventing cardiovascular diseases, improving quality of life, and promoting longevity.

Fungi refer to a kingdom of eukaryotic, heterotrophic species like the animals, as they attain their food from other species. That is, by captivating nutrients from the environment, either from the non-living or living organic matter. This is due to the fact that they do not contain chlorophyll pigment, unlike plants that are autotrophic in nature, as they produce their own food.
The fungi are non-vascular in nature, as they do not possess vascular tissues like phloem and xylem, unlike the plants. The cell wall of fungi is mainly formed of chitin, unlike plants that comprise cellulose in their cell walls.
